Originally Posted by jcjmw
Yes, I agree. I was hoping Brad would provide some finer meaning....like the areas in green are where it should be and it show this or that and means this and that.

What I think it's showing is that the design has very nice overall uniformity for pressure. The colors just help to show clearly where there is turbulence or pressure drops as a result of poorly designed areas. It sure seems like someone has been playing with those 3D models for a LONG time, and has already addressed trouble spots..... now there is just nice smooth flow and perfectly even pressure almost everywhere on that part.

Also, look at the actual number values in the legends that represent those different colors.....the gradient from color to color in a lot of cases is .0001 or .00001 (lbf/in^2). I don't understand all of the "propeller-head" details of those images, but controlling anything to a ten-thousandth or hundred-thousandth seems to be pretty highly optimized to me.

The real test would be to see those same models for the original "factory" part to see a direct comparison in smoothness, pressure uniformity and flow...

What these companies need to realize is the 55K platform is dying, and no longer the realm of people with more money than brains. The people likely to own a 55K car right now are the 2-4th owers who picked up the car for 20-40K. Ever other thread on this board lately is about warranty's because most people can't afford to own these and fix them if they break. While it's great that people get to own such an amazing car for the price of a new Honda Accord, it means most owners are not rolling around with 7g's in their pocket to buy a mod that will likely not net alot of HP( these top mounts are more for racing crowd anyhow)

The investment banker and oil sheik crowd are buying TT63's now. While you might be able to get them with the "Rich Guy Rip Off Tax", the average 55K owner won't buy these anywhere near that price.

I would say the target pricing for these to be a relatively sucessful product is $2499. Any more than that you will loose most people and a failure of a product. If that can't be produced and sold for a profit at that price or better, then don't bring them to market cause they will be luck to sell more than 1 set. FWIW Rentech has had top mounts for years for about 7K and I would guess there is probably no more than 5-6 cars with them.
